    Please, help with markings in a beret.

    Anyone could help me?
    I have kangol beret that has some faded markings...
    seems:

    E
    (arrow)D
    212

    Please, which is the meaning?
    Thanks!

    #2
    Hi Vic, there would also be a "W" next to the arrow I think? To form the "WD" markings for "War Department".

    The marks are inspection stamps. They can be found in most uniform items. I know of someone who has a list of these, which explains where and when they were done, but he will not share it
